Everything You Need To Know About Terry Crews' Wife and Kids

Terry Crews’ wife and kids have remained one of the most essential parts of the famous comedian’s life. Here are some details about them.  Terry Crews and his wife Rebecca have become one of Hollywood’s longest-married couples since they tied the knot in 1989. The couple’s  33 years of marriage and counting is an enviable achievement for most of their colleagues in Hollywood. However, Terry and Rebbeca’s love story started when they met in college in the 1980s.

How a Near-Death Experience Shaped Cody Johnson, Human

Cody Johnson experienced a life-changing emergency this year that totally shifted his perspective. He was with his wife and his management team on a private plane headed to a NASCAR event when the pilot said, "We're going down." "I said, ‘You mean we’re taking it down,'" Johnson recalls. "He said, ‘No, you need to prepare yourself. We’re going down.’" Talking to Taste of Country Nights, the "'Til You Can't" singer explained how the plane's altitude went from 39,000 feet to 15,000 feet.
